  • Patent number: 4512342
    Abstract: A device and method for reversibly occluding a body duct, such as the vas deferens, to prevent fluid flow therethrough. The device comprises two spaced flexible plugs connected to each other by a flexible connecting member, such as a suture or other filament. The plugs are of size so as to be snugly received by the lumen of the body duct at implantation without exerting excessive pressure therein. The device is preferably implanted in the duct by insertion of each plug through a respective puncture hole in the wall of the duct, with a portion of the connecting member being retained externally of the duct to prevent migration of the plugs.

  • Patent number: 4415585
    Abstract: Contraceptive method comprises maintaining in the genital tract of a female mammal a pyrazolone derivative in a concentration effective to inhibit the fertilization of ova. In addition to effectively inhibiting the enzymes or other sperm components necessary for conception, the compounds used in the method of the invention are advantageous in having low toxic, caustic or irritating properties, so that the contraceptive compositions are suitable for long-term use without adverse side-effects.
